Porto Angeli is very nice hotel resort consisting of several smaller buildings and pools located on hillside next to the sea. We spent there very nice family vacation, hotel is perfect for families with children (children pools, playground, various activities). Very good restaurants and very nice staff. Staff: Very polite, nice and helpful all the time. Location: Small and quiet village, no other big hotels around. Beach is sandy with stones starting few meters in the water. Beach: Private beach but due to covid with reduced capacity so if we came after 9:30 there were no sunbeds and umbrellas free. Beach has two parts. The one more on the south was usually not so crowded but on the other hand was a bit dirty. Facilities: Three different pools, children pool with slides. Unfortunately the water in the pools was quite cold. Especially in children pools would be better to have warmer water. Very nice and big children playground and minigolf. Rooms: Nice and clean. Food: Buffet breakfast, lunch and dinner in main restauratn + two á la carte restaurants for dinner and two snack bars for drinks or snacks during day. The food was very good, plenty of choices. Salad buffet was perfect. On the other hand approximately 70% of dishes were the same every evening... Quality was more like 4 star hotel not 5 star. Most of the meat dishes were a bit overcooked (I prefer less done meat). What I missed at the breakfast were some normal juices. You can buy (2 EUR) fresh orange juice or you can have for free something called juice which is basically coloured water full of sugar with terrible taste... But chocolate fountain at the dinner was perfect :-) At the end we really enjoyed holiday there and I would definitely go back again and can recommend Porto Angeli to everyone.…

The compound is nicly integrated into the hillside. Maintained and family friendly organized, also kids friendly staff. Due to the current situation some additional rules are in place. Could be more strict controlled... We stayed in a superior fam room, with seperated bedrooms. The door has to be kept open during the night, as otherwise the A/C can not cool down the separation. Animation for kids, teens of each age is good organized, 4-16 The activites offered (i.e. mini-golf, Fitness) are also in proper condition. A bit disadvantage are the restaurants No real greek kitchen, and other choices are 50/50. Also reachability by public transportation is nearly nill.. If you would like to see different beaches and sightseeing, you need a car. Offered trips are overcharged Parking of rental car is a challenge, as parking slots are limited. Location is a good starting point to start trips across the island, by car. …
